Output 58c29b235153fcc7f51fe41d38415141d95b966ca48cec2000d6b410419c743e:0

value
959973
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de325e986557b4d1a937c22ca89d3efffbae99fd OP_EQUALVERIFY OP_CHECKSIG
address
1MFsMKeQ9jUTWxExihkKmYHG49TqEbmA5c
transaction
58c29b235153fcc7f51fe41d38415141d95b966ca48cec2000d6b410419c743e
spent
true